
Deja Vu (1)
Loading player...
Note: If a source doesn't work, try switching to a different one. Some sources may have ads or pop-ups - we recommend using an ad blocker for the best experience.
Magnum and Higgins are on their way to London to attend to urgent business for Robin Masters and find themselves stirring up the past.